How do you ensure safety protocols are followed during crane operations? Sample Answer: “Safety is paramount in crane operations. I rigorously adhere to safety guidelines by conducting thorough equipment inspections, communicating effectively with team members, and double-checking load capacities before lifting.”

Can you describe a situation where you had to handle a sudden equipment malfunction? Sample Answer: “During a project, the crane’s hydraulic system malfunctioned unexpectedly. I immediately secured the area, notified the supervisor, and followed the emergency shutdown procedure outlined in our safety protocols.”

How do you prioritize tasks when faced with multiple simultaneous demands? Sample Answer: “I assess each task’s urgency and impact on project timelines. By coordinating with the team and leveraging efficient time management techniques, I ensure critical tasks are addressed promptly without compromising safety or quality.”

What steps do you take to minimize downtime during crane maintenance? Sample Answer: “I schedule routine maintenance during off-peak hours and conduct thorough pre-operational checks to detect potential issues early. Additionally, I keep detailed maintenance records to track equipment performance and identify areas for improvement.”

How do you handle communication with ground personnel during lifting operations? Sample Answer: “Clear communication is key to successful lifting operations. I use standardized hand signals and maintain constant radio contact with ground personnel to ensure everyone is on the same page regarding load movements and safety procedures.”

Can you explain your approach to assessing site conditions before crane setup? Sample Answer: “Before crane setup, I conduct a comprehensive site assessment to identify potential hazards, assess ground stability, and determine the optimal positioning for safe and efficient operations. I also factor in environmental conditions such as wind speed and weather forecasts.”

Describe a time when you had to navigate tight or confined spaces during crane operations. Sample Answer: “In a congested work site, I carefully planned the crane’s path, utilized spotter assistance, and employed precise maneuvering techniques to navigate tight spaces safely. Prioritizing communication and maintaining situational awareness were key to avoiding obstacles.”

How do you handle unforeseen changes or obstacles during a lifting operation? Sample Answer: “Flexibility is crucial in crane operations. When faced with unexpected changes or obstacles, I assess the situation, adapt my approach as needed, and communicate effectively with the team to ensure a coordinated response that prioritizes safety and efficiency.”

What measures do you take to prevent crane-related accidents on the job site? Sample Answer: “I conduct regular safety briefings, enforce strict adherence to safety protocols, and provide ongoing training to ensure all team members are well-equipped to identify and mitigate potential hazards. Additionally, I emphasize the importance of situational awareness and proactive risk management.”

Can you discuss your experience with different types of cranes and lifting equipment? Sample Answer: “Throughout my career, I’ve operated a wide range of cranes, including mobile cranes, tower cranes, and overhead cranes, as well as various lifting attachments and accessories. Familiarity with diverse equipment allows me to adapt to different project requirements and challenges.”
